The MICHELIN Guide introduced the most recent awards for Vancouver and there’s large information, with two new One-Starred eating places becoming a member of the ranks. Now, Vancouver has 12 MICHELIN-Starred eating places, providing all the things from inventive fusion cooking to basic Chinese, French and extra.

Cuisine: Japanese 

With this understated 14-seat Mount Pleasant counter, Chef Pete Ho has ushered in a brand new gold customary of yakitori to Vancouver. The multicourse omakase spans dishes like crimson crab chawanmushi with yuzu, or crispy, delicately fried tofu accented with candy soy, however the centerpiece of the menu is meticulously ready skewers of hen grilled over binchotan coals. Combining specifically sourced heritage breed birds, skillful butchery, masterful seasoning (together with with a particular tare maintained over a long time) and good use of the grill, the outcomes are uncomplicated but profound. From impeccably cooked crisp-skinned breast and thigh to much less typical cuts like hen “oysters” and coronary heart, every bit is revelatory—no marvel it’s probably the most hotly in-demand reservation on the town.

Cuisine: Japanese

An unremarkable exterior belies the lavish omakase that awaits diners as soon as they step inside Chef Juhyun Lee’s subtle oasis. Japanese luxurious pervades each aspect of the meal, from beautiful seafood and hand-made ceramics to the silken, subtly aromatic hinoki counter (crafted from a tree greater than two centuries outdated). Subtlety goes hand in hand with indulgence in Chef Lee’s meticulous preparations, with spectacular ingredient high quality allowed to take the highlight, from completely tempered edomae-style nigiri to a comforting rice dish of fried karei flounder, a nod to his Korean background. Effortlessly attentive, unobtrusive service and a considerate assortment of wines and sakes, chosen by Chef Hyun himself, present an extra layer of consolation and refinement.
